C# Class System.Net.CookieContainer

显示文件 Open project: gbarnett/shared-source-cli-2.0 Class Usage Examples

Public Methods

Method Description
Add ( Cookie cookie ) : void
Add ( CookieCollection cookies ) : void
Add ( Uri uri, Cookie cookie ) : void
Add ( Uri uri, CookieCollection cookies ) : void
CookieContainer ( ) : System.Collections
CookieContainer ( int capacity ) : System.Collections
CookieContainer ( int capacity, int perDomainCapacity, int maxCookieSize ) : System.Collections
GetCookieHeader ( Uri uri ) : string
GetCookies ( Uri uri ) : CookieCollection
SetCookies ( Uri uri, string cookieHeader ) : void

Private Methods

Method Description
Add ( Cookie cookie, bool throwOnError ) : void
AddRemoveDomain ( string key, PathList value ) : void
AgeCookies ( string domain ) : bool
CookieCutter ( Uri uri, string headerName, string setCookieHeader, bool isThrow ) : CookieCollection
Dump ( ) : void
ExpireCollection ( CookieCollection cc ) : int
GetCookieHeader ( Uri uri, string &optCookie2 ) : string
InternalGetCookies ( Uri uri ) : CookieCollection
IsLocal ( string host ) : bool
MergeUpdateCollections ( CookieCollection destination, CookieCollection source, int port, bool isSecure, bool isPlainOnly ) : void

Method Details

Add() public method

public Add ( Cookie cookie ) : void
cookie Cookie
return void

Add() public method

public Add ( CookieCollection cookies ) : void
cookies CookieCollection
return void

Add() public method

public Add ( Uri uri, Cookie cookie ) : void
uri Uri
cookie Cookie
return void

Add() public method

public Add ( Uri uri, CookieCollection cookies ) : void
uri Uri
cookies CookieCollection
return void

CookieContainer() public method

public CookieContainer ( ) : System.Collections
return System.Collections

CookieContainer() public method

public CookieContainer ( int capacity ) : System.Collections
capacity int
return System.Collections

CookieContainer() public method

public CookieContainer ( int capacity, int perDomainCapacity, int maxCookieSize ) : System.Collections
capacity int
perDomainCapacity int
maxCookieSize int
return System.Collections

GetCookieHeader() public method

public GetCookieHeader ( Uri uri ) : string
uri Uri
return string

GetCookies() public method

public GetCookies ( Uri uri ) : CookieCollection
uri Uri
return CookieCollection

SetCookies() public method

public SetCookies ( Uri uri, string cookieHeader ) : void
uri Uri
cookieHeader string
return void